The cutoff lists for Bharati Vidyapeeth College of Engineering (BVCOE) are released for different entrance exams at different times:MHT CET: The CET Cell, Maharashtra publishes the MHT CET cutoff for BVCOE. The cutoff is released as a closing rank along with the candidates' scores. The cutoff is available separately for All Indian and Maharashtra candidates. JoSAA: The JoSAA Round 5 Seat Allotment is released for BVCOE Delhi. The allotment is in the form of opening and closing ranks for different categories.JEE Main: The cutoff for BVCOE's JEE Main is released. Admission to BVCOE is based on national-level or university-level entrance exams. Some of the popular entrance exams accepted at BVCOE are JEE Main, MHT CET, AIAPGET, NEET, and GPAT.

To apply for the various courses offered at Bharti Vidyapeeth College of Engineering Pune, students need to visit the official website of the college. The application process of the college is primarily through online mode. Students can follow the steps mentioned below to complete the BVCOEP application process:Step 1: Visit the official website of BVCOEP and click on the "Apply Now" button shown on the homepage.Step 2: Register yourselves by providing details, such as name, email, phone number, etc. Step 3: Verify your email by entering the OTP sent to your registered email.Step 4: Login using the registered credentials.Step 5: Fill out the CET application form.Step 6: Pay the specified fee.Step 7: Download the form in PDF format.

Students are required to upload certain documents at the time of Bharti Vidyapeeth College of Engineering application and counselling. Failure to either be personally present or through an authorised representative will result in annulment of candidature. Find below the list of required documents for both BTech and MTech courses:Class 10 marksheetClass 12 marksheetLetter for counsellingProof of DOB Domicile/ Nationality Certificate Certificate from principal of the school for having studied Class 11 & 12 in India (For BTech admission)Certificate from dean/ principal of the candidate's College of Engineering Alma Mater (For MTech)College Leaving Certificate/ TCMigration CertificateAadhar CardCaste CertificateGap Certificate (if applicable)Six Passport-size photographsAn Affidavit in the format of Annexure III signed by the student and their parents in the presence of Notary Public on stamp paper

Pursuing a *Master of Engineering (ME)* at Bharati Vidyapeeth College of Engineering in Pune is generally considered to be moderately expensive compared to government engineering institutions but may be more affordable than some other private institutions.For the ME program, the tuition fees can vary based on the specialisation and category of admission (merit-based, management quota, etc.). On average, the fees for the ME programme at Bharati Vidyapeeth College of Engineering are estimated to be around *?1.5 Lacs to ?2.5 Lacs per year*. This may exclude additional expenses such as hostel fees, exam fees, and other academic-related costs.Scholarships and financial aid may be available, so it is a good idea to explore those options if you're considering managing the financial burden.

The fees in INR for various courses at Bharati Vidyapeeth College of Engineering is:For B.Tech /B.E students the tuition fees ranges from 2.9L - 7.7L For M.E/M.Tech it is from 1L - 2L . For BBA : 1,50,000 - 2,25,000For BCA : 90,000 - 1,20,000For MBA : 2,50,000 - 3,00,000For MCA : 1,41,750 - 2,36,250
